Game Recap: Women's Basketball |

Colonials Edged Out by Charleston in Overtime

Givon scores a team-high 17 points

CHARLESTON, S.C. The RMU women's basketball team came up just short in their first road game of the season, falling 74-69 in overtime to the College of Charleston. The Colonials now hold a 1-1 record to start the 2024-25 season.
 
FIRST QUARTER
  • Noa Givon opened scoring for RMU with five quick points, including a three-pointer and a jumper.
  • Down 10-7, RMU rallied with another three from Givon and a three-pointer from Rebecca Dwomoh.
  • Jennica Suggs capped the first quarter with a three, giving RMU a 19-18 lead.
 
SECOND QUARTER
  • Charleston took control with a 14-5 run through the first eight minutes.
  • Danielle Vuletich added five late points, sending RMU into halftime trailing, 36-29.
 
THIRD QUARTER
  • Charleston extended their lead initially, but RMU responded with scoring contributions from Vuletich and Naomi Barnwell.
  • Givon and Jada Lee each scored in the final minute, tying the game at 52-52 to end the quarter.
 
FOURTH QUARTER
  • RMU surged ahead with three-pointers from Dwomoh and Raissa Nsabua, followed by four points in the paint from Vuletich for a 62-56 lead.
  • Charleston answered with an 8-0 run to regain the lead, but Barnwell's layup with 28 seconds left forced overtime.
 
OVERTIME
  • Neither team scored in the first three minutes of OT until Charleston hit seven consecutive free throws.
  • Late baskets from Dwomoh and Givon kept RMU close, but Charleston held on for the 74-69 win.
 
INSIDE THE BOX SCORE
Givon led RMU with 17 points in 39 minutes, shooting 50% from the field (7-14). Dwomoh made three shots from behind the arc, while Vuletich contributed 14 points and four free throws. Raissa Nsabua grabbed a team-high 11 rebounds. As a team, RMU shot 42.2% from the field compared to Charleston's 34.4%.
